在数字化时代,HTML5成为了构建网页和移动应用的关键技术。它不仅兼容性强,而且易于上手,使得开发者能够轻松打造出功能丰富、响应迅速的移动应用。本文将带你深入了解HTML5的魅力,并盘点一系列适合开发者的高效工具与技巧。
HTML5概述
HTML5是第五代超文本标记语言,自2014年正式发布以来,它已经成为了网页开发的主流技术。HTML5在原有HTML的基础上,增加了许多新特性,如音频、视频、绘图、离线存储等,使得开发者能够更加便捷地创建丰富多样的网页和移动应用。
HTML5的主要特点:
- 语义化标签:HTML5引入了许多新的语义化标签,如
<header>、<footer>、<article>等,使得网页结构更加清晰,便于搜索引擎抓取和优化。 - 多媒体支持:HTML5原生支持音频和视频,无需依赖Flash插件,提高了网页的性能和用户体验。
- 离线存储:通过
localStorage和sessionStorage,HTML5允许网页在用户离线时仍然可以访问和操作数据。 - 绘图和动画:HTML5的
<canvas>元素和CSS3动画技术,为开发者提供了丰富的绘图和动画功能。
高效工具与技巧
1. 开发工具
- Visual Studio Code:一款轻量级、可扩展的代码编辑器,支持多种编程语言,包括HTML5。
- Sublime Text:一款简洁高效的代码编辑器,具有丰富的插件,适合快速开发。
- Adobe Brackets:一款开源的代码编辑器,具有实时预览功能,方便开发者查看代码效果。
2. 版本控制
- Git:一款分布式版本控制系统,可以帮助开发者管理代码变更,协同工作。
- GitHub:一个基于Git的平台,提供代码托管、项目管理、团队协作等功能。
3. 响应式设计
- Bootstrap:一个流行的前端框架,提供了一套响应式设计工具,帮助开发者快速构建适应各种屏幕尺寸的网页。
- Foundation:另一个响应式前端框架,与Bootstrap类似,但提供了更多的组件和定制选项。
4. 测试与调试
- Selenium:一款自动化测试工具,可以模拟用户在网页上的操作,帮助开发者测试网页的功能。
- Chrome DevTools:Chrome浏览器的开发者工具,提供丰富的调试功能,如网络分析、性能分析等。
5. 代码规范
- Prettier:一款代码格式化工具,可以帮助开发者保持代码风格的一致性。
- ESLint:一款代码质量检查工具,可以帮助开发者发现潜在的错误和问题。
总结
HTML5为开发者带来了前所未有的便利,通过掌握HTML5及相关工具与技巧,开发者可以轻松打造出优秀的移动应用。本文所介绍的这些工具和技巧,都是经过实践检验的,希望对您的开发工作有所帮助。在未来的日子里,让我们一起探索HTML5的无限可能,共创美好未来!
